Key Considerations Before Buying
- Assess the pocket layout—true fishing vests feature organized compartments for gear, not just decorative pockets, which impacts the vest's utility versus fashion appeal.
- Evaluate the 'washed' denim finish; a quality wash should feel soft with minimal shrinkage and show consistent fading, not harsh abrasion or uneven dye.
- Consider the cut—fishing vests often have a roomier fit through the torso and armholes to accommodate layering, which differs from slim-fit fashion gilets.
What Our Analysts Recommend
Examine stitching at stress points like pocket corners and side seams; reinforced bar-tacking indicates durability. Quality washed denim should have a supple hand-feel without being overly thin or prone to fraying. The hardware on pockets, like zippers or snaps, should operate smoothly and feel substantial, not flimsy.

Common Issues
Common problems include poorly placed pockets that are inaccessible or too small for actual use, denim that continues to shrink after washing, and lightweight linings that provide little insulation. Some vests sacrifice mobility for style, creating a restrictive fit.
Quality Indicators
Look for chain-stitched hems, which allow fabric to ro naturally, and copper-riveted pocket reinforcements. A higher-quality washed denim will retain its color depth in the warp threads while showing fading on the raised weft. The interior should be finished cleanly, with no loose threads or rough seams.
